Freedom Service Dogs is a Denver, Colorado–based charitable organization devoted to rescuing dogs and training them as service dogs for people with disabilities that include multiple sclerosis, muscular dystrophy, Down syndrome, cerebral palsy, spinal-cord injury, PTSD, and more. In 2018, our terrific and talented volunteer team donated an astounding 25,155 hours to Freedom Service Dogs. That’s the equivalent of 12 full-time employees—and to put that number in perspective, 12 full-time employees would increase our staff by one-third! Freedom Service Dogs of America is a nonprofit organization located in Englewood, CO that enhances the lives of people with disabilities by rescuing dogs and custom training them for individual client needs. Clients include children, veterans and active duty military, and other adults. Their disabilities include autism, traumatic brain injury ...
